Cracking Trousers
- 31 Jan 2012
This is my second pair of these, bought to replace my last pair that were written off in an RTC that I walked away from unscathed. Good quality and comfortable, with removable quilted lining, hip and knee protection. They totally keep the wind off and are waterproof, even in a proper storm. I am a 34" waist and bought size L for the length, as I'm over six foot, so for me, they could be slightly longer, but they still go nicely over my boots. I never go out on my bike without these on.

Cracking Jacket
- 31 Jan 2012
I bought this to replace my previous Weise jacket that was written off in an RTC while I walked away unscathed. This is very comfy and warm and has lots of pockets, vents etc. The size is spot on. I'm a 42" chest and bought a Large, which fits a treat with just room for a fleece underneath on really cold days. I found the sleeves to be the perfect length and I think they are designed so that once you are sitting on the bike with your hands on the bars they are just right. The stitching looks well done and it has shoulder and elbow pads. I'm very happy with this jacket.

Best found so far
- 31 Jan 2012
After 38 winters warmest my hands have ever been. Don't get me wrong, finger tips still get cold in temps around -0 and will go numb but do warm up again within a few miles. Visor wipe works well as do the longer cuffs. No more draughts and after 30 mile trip in heavy rain waterproofing held up well. Gloves a bit wet but dry hands. Good well made glove.
